5. Hitman
Square Enix have never been particularly great with hyping up the Hitman games; we all remember the monumental PR disaster that was Hitman: Blood Money's viral advert featuring latex-clad nuns. It doesn't look like that's going to change any time soon either, as the studio have utterly dumbfounded consumers by not being able to explain properly how you'll buy and play it. Is it episodic? Do we pay for each mission separately? Is development running concurrently with release? We're still largely in the dark about what the hell Square's plans are, but we shouldn't overlook what game it we're talking about here. The most recent footage to trickle out of PAX Prime should allay any concerns over the quality of the gameplay itself. Spoiler: it looks phenomenal. Don't let Square's inability to communicate business models well trouble you - this is Hitman by the books, and its never looked slicker. Released: December 8, 2015 (download only)Platform: PS4, Xbox One, PC
